Football fans heading to New York for the World Cup in 2026 face potential short-term rental challenges due to the mayor's refusal to lift the Airbnb ban. This could lead to a shortage of available accommodations. Guests should understand that local regulations may impact their travel plans.
The town of Lubec, Maine, is exploring the implementation of a short-term rental ordinance. This indicates potential new regulations for hosts in the area. Further details about the proposed ordinance will be crucial for hosts operating or considering operating in Lubec.
Airbnb is offering a $750 bonus to new hosts who list their properties in 16 cities during the FIFA World Cup, including NYC and LA. However, the article emphasizes that short-term renting is not always a guaranteed financial success. Consider the costs and challenges before becoming a host.

Short-term rental reform has successfully passed both chambers of the Idaho statehouse, signaling potential regulatory changes for STR hosts. While specific details aren't included, the news suggests a shift in the local legislative landscape regarding short-term rentals, which could impact hosts in Idaho. Airbnb data reveals a surge in demand for rural Spanish destinations during the August solar eclipse, with bookings tripling in some areas. European travelers are expected to spend more than Spanish travelers, boosting local economies. Aragón, Castilla-La Mancha, and the Valencian Community are seeing the largest increases in searches.

Beckons, a new luxury hospitality brand, is launching with lodges in remote locations across Australia, New Zealand, Chile, and Canada. This platform aims to provide guests with privacy and unique experiences tied to a sense of place. This shift in focus caters to travelers who value exclusivity and personalized service over traditional hotel formality.

The Flagler Beach City Commission has tabled a vacation rental project due to concerns over alleyway access and design. This decision highlights the increasing scrutiny of new STR developments and the importance of adhering to local regulations.
